Scrubs (TV series) Quotes

Scrubs is a Sitcom that appeared on TV in 2001 on NBC . Scrubs stopped airing in 2010.

Scrubs lasted 9 seasons and 182 episodes. It features Chad Fischer as theme composer, and Jan Stevens as composer. Scrubs is executive produced by Bill Lawrence (producer). Scrubs is created by Bill Lawrence (producer).

Scrubs is recorded in English and originally aired in United States. Each episode of Scrubs is 20-23 minutes long. Scrubs is produced by Doozer (company) and distributed by Disney-ABC Domestic Television.
